Product Description
Chemical Properties
: 540-36-3
EINECS Number: 208-742-9
Molecular Weight: 114.10 g/mol
Boiling Point: 88 C (at 1013 hPa)
Melting Point: -13 C
Density: 1.17 g/cm
Flash Point: 2 C
1,4-Difluorobenzene appears as a clear colorless to light yellow liquid and is highly flammable. Its refractive index ranges from 1.4400 to 1.4420 at 20C
Safety Considerations
Due to its flammable nature, it is classified with a GHS hazard statement indicating that it should be kept away from heat, sparks, open flames, and hot surfaces. Proper safety measures should be observed when handling this chemical.
Applications
This compound is often utilized in various chemical syntheses and research applications due to its unique properties. It can serve as a solvent or intermediate in organic synthesis processes
